Tamarac Rehabilitation and Health Care Center is Hiring a REGISTERED NURSE- Night Shift Near Tamarac, FL

RN POSITION: The Registered Nurse is a member of the interdisciplinary team of a great company offering excellent Benefits, PTO, Bonus and Longeviity. The Registered Nurse assumes responsibility and accountability for nursing services delivered to all residents of a designated team for one shift. The Registered Nurse provides direct care, administers treatments and medications, organizes and distributes daily assignments to direct care staff consistent with staff competency and each individual resident’s comprehensive resident assessment and plan of care. Supervises direct care staff and makes decisions about resident care needs during shift within scope of clinical competence, consistent with facility policies and procedures. Frequently serves as relief for charge nurse.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ATION STANDARDS

Education: Graduate of an accredited school of nursing.

Certificate/Licenses: Current, active license as Registered Nurse or Practical/Vocational Nurse in Florida.

Work Experience: One year experience providing direct care to residents in a long term care setting. Prior Experience as Charge Nurse or similar supervisory experience preferred.

PERFORMANCE REQUIREMENTS:

· Knowledge of nursing principles and professional standard of nursing practice and ability to apply to resident specific circumstances. Able to identify, implement and evaluate appropriate objectives and interventions for residents.

· Demonstrate competency in clinical skills needed for facility resident population.

· Demonstrate competency in physical, behavioral and functions capacity assessment of long term care residents.

· Working knowledge of laws and regulations that influence provision of care and services in nursing facilities.

· Working knowledge and ability to interpret and demonstrate facility policies and procedures to direct care staff.

· Sufficient organizational and interpersonal skills to assign, motivate staff, elicit work out put, improve quality and interact effectively with residents, families, interdisciplinary team members, administration, government officials, consultants and others in addition to staff.

· Carries out all duties in accord with the facility mission and philosophy.

· Demonstrates knowledge of and respect for the rights, dignity and individuality of each resident in all interactions.

· Appreciates the importance of maintaining confidentiality of resident and facility information.

· Demonstrates honesty and integrity at all times in the care and use of resident and facility property.

· Able to understand and to follow written and verbal directions. Able to express adequately in written and/or oral communication (including documentation in clinical records) with direct care staff, interdisciplinary team members, administration, physicians, and government officials.

· Knowledge of emergency and disaster procedures of the facility. Able to locate the nearest exit, to understand and respond to written or oral instruction in case of emergency.

· Sufficient mobility to move freely through the building to assure resident safety at all times and to assist, transfer or otherwise move residents of facility out of danger in case of emergency.

· Demonstrates respect for co-workers and responds to needs of residents by complying with facility policies on attendance and punctuality and dress code. Able to arrive and to begin work on time and to report for duty on all shifts, weekends and holidays.

· Working knowledge and ability to comply with facility policies and procedures for workplace safety including infection control procedures, application of universal precautions for blood borne pathogens, use of personal protective equipment and handling of hazardous materials.

· Demonstrates ability to prioritize tasks/responsibilities and complete duties/projects within allotted time.

· Able to respond to change productively and to handle additional tasks/ projects as assigned.

· Able to carry out the essential functions of this job (with or without reasonable accommodation) without posing specific, current risk of substantial harm to health and safety of self and others.

· Reports information to DON/ADON as part of staff performance evaluations.

· Completes required documentation of care and services delivered during shift including subjective findings, objective symptoms, interventions and resident responses to interventions. Completes required documentation of special circumstances including accident/incident reports in compliance with state and federal laws and regulations.

· Completes written 24 hour facility report for team/unit. Gives and listens to verbal shift report making special note of significant changes in condition, admissions, transfers, discharges, initiation or use of physical or chemical restraints unnecessary use of any drug, incidents, unexplained injuries, medication errors, loss of resident property or evidence of resident or family dissatisfaction.

· Informs the resident in advance about care and treatment and any changes to the plan of care.

· Immediately informs the residents, consults with the resident’s physician and notifies the designated family member and/or the resident’s legal representative when there is an accident involving an injury which has potential for requiring physician intervention; a significant change in the resident’s physical, mental or psycho social status; a need to alter treatment significantly or a decision to transfer or discharge the resident from the facility. Promptly

notifies the resident, designated family member and/or resident’s legal representative when there is a change in room or roommate.

· Report relevant information to the DON/ADON including, interdisciplinary team functioning and communication, regulatory compliance issues, resident risk factors, sudden changes in resident behavior (positive and negative). Staffing needs, equipment and supply needs, opportunities to revise policies, procedures, improve quality.

· Ensures staff fulfillment of Restorative Nursing Measures and documentation on team.

· Monitors staff for compliance with OSHA mandates on work place safety including hazard communication and blood borne pathogens. In cases of workplace exposure, provides immediate first-aide and refers employee to appropriate facility staff member for post-exposure follow-up.

· Reports all injuries to self or others to supervisor immediately.

· Takes job actions with staff members under appropriate circumstances. Applies facility policies about progressive discipline correctly. Removes staff member from unit if necessary to avoid endangerment to health or safety of residents of other staff members. Reports all job actions taken to DON/ADON promptly.

· Attends in-service education programs as assignee. Applies information to job tasks.

· Ensures completion of resident charges for supplies utilized on that shift.

· Assists DON/ADON with preparation for long term care survey. Attends survey training, interacts with state surveyors as instructed by supervisor.
